Description:
(4-Pyrrolidin-1-ylphenyl)methanol, identified by its CAS number 676245-12-8, is an organic compound characterized by the presence of a pyrrolidine ring and a phenyl group attached to a methanol moiety. This compound typically exhibits a white to off-white crystalline appearance and is soluble in polar solvents due to the hydroxyl (-OH) group, which enhances its hydrogen bonding capabilities. The presence of the pyrrolidine ring contributes to its potential biological activity, as this structure is often found in various pharmacologically active compounds. The compound may exhibit moderate to high lipophilicity, influencing its distribution and interaction with biological membranes. Its molecular structure suggests potential applications in medicinal chemistry, particularly in the development of pharmaceuticals targeting central nervous system disorders. As with many organic compounds, safety and handling precautions should be observed, as the specific toxicity and environmental impact of (4-pyrrolidin-1-ylphenyl)methanol would depend on its concentration and exposure conditions.
